Game can only be paused once

The IsValid return pin still needs to be hooked up to the SetInputModeUI, AddToViewport: PauseRef, and SetGamePaused nodes, it just needs to skip the CreateWidget and SetPauseRef nodes, because the widget already exists in the PauseRef variable.

try this:

55045-pausepaintover.gif